

Graham Smith Ferguson, 27, of Raleigh, passed away on Saturday, June 4, 2016. Graham was a native and lifelong resident of Raleigh. He was born on October 8, 1988. Graham was a 2007 graduate of Broughton High School and a 2011 graduate of East Carolina University.
Graham is survived by his parents Gregory Vernon Ferguson and Teri Smith Ferguson of Raleigh; his brother, Andrew Gregory Ferguson and his wife, Jane Smothers Ferguson of Raleigh; his niece, Elizabeth Jane Ferguson of Raleigh; and numerous aunts, uncles, cousins and friends.
In his youth, Graham is best remembered as a standout little league and high school baseball player. He was a member of the North Wake All-Stars that played in the Pony League World Series in Monterey, California. It was during this time that Graham met many of his lifelong friends. Graham will also be remembered by friends and family for his humor, compassion and sensitivity. Most will remember that Graham always brought a smile or laugh to the conversation. Others will remember Graham for his compassionate side. He was a kind soul that befriended many across all walks of life. Graham taught us the importance of kind words and sincere care for friends in need. Although he has left us far too soon, he made an everlasting impression on many lives.
